Description:The Bee Geesâ?? first greatest hits compilation, released in 1969, and featuring a selection of their early hit singles, including â??I Gotta Get A Message To You.â?? â??Words,â?? â??To Love Somebody,â?? â??Massachusetts,â?? â??I Started A Jokeâ??, and â??Spicks and Specks,â?? their first ever top 5 record in their homeland of Australia. - 180GR.
Vinyl LP pressing. Best Of Bee Gees was released in June 1969 and features a prime selection of the early hit singles that established the group's broad musical palette. These twelve gems are among the most popular songs of the then-burgeoning group's canon, including the desperately pleading "I Gotta Get A Message To You," Barry's classic balladry vocal on "Words," the harmoniously soulful classic "To Love Somebody," the pure pop perfection of "Massachusetts," and the skillful buildup of "Spicks and Specks".
Issued in a plain white die-cut poly-lined inner sleeve. Cat# on: sleeve (rear, spine) and center labels. Runouts entirely etched, string ending "1?" are mirrored. "Spicks & Specks" on center label.
